Understanding Sunken Cheeks
Definition and Common Pseudonyms
Sunken cheeks are characterized by a noticeable hollowness or lack of volume in the cheek area, resulting in a flattened or gaunt facial appearance. This condition often disrupts overall facial harmony and accentuates lines and shadows, making individuals appear older or more fatigued. In clinical and cosmetic settings, the terms "hollow cheeks," "hollow midface," "depleted of volume," and "gaunt appearance" are frequently used to describe this condition.
Causes and Contributing Factors
The main culprit behind sunken cheeks is age-related loss of facial fat and collagen, which are essential for skin’s volume and elasticity. As we get older, natural declines in collagen, elastin, and muscle mass make cheeks appear hollow and skin look less firm. However, a variety of other factors can also play a role, including:
- Genetics: A natural tendency towards thinner facial features or less cheek fat.
- Weight Loss: Significant weight loss can make the face appear gaunt.
- Lifestyle Factors: Poor nutrition, dehydration, smoking, excessive sun exposure, extreme exercise, and poor sleep can accelerate facial aging.
- Medical Conditions: Chronic diseases (like cancer, HIV-associated lipoatrophy, autoimmune issues, eating disorders, and tuberculosis) can cause visible facial fat loss.
- Medications and Treatments: Some drugs (including those affecting hormones and metabolism) as well as chemotherapy may redistribute fat.
- Bone Loss: Gradual bone density loss in the cheekbones and skull reduces support and hints at aging.
Because so many factors can lead to sunken cheeks, a medical consultation is essential. A thorough evaluation by a qualified healthcare professional will help clarify whether aesthetic treatment is appropriate and safe, or if an underlying health issue needs attention.

Detailed Medical Procedures for Sunken Cheeks
Facial Fillers
Description, Materials, and Mechanism of Action
Dermal fillers, usually containing hyaluronic acid (HA), are injected beneath the skin to restore volume and smooth facial contours. Other common materials include calcium hydroxylapatite, poly-L-lactic acid (PLLA), and polymethylmethacrylate. Hyaluronic acid fillers act quickly to plump treated areas by attracting water, while PLLA-based fillers stimulate your own collagen production for longer-lasting effects.
Expected Outcomes, Side Effects, and Longevity
Results are usually visible immediately, with swelling and redness subsiding within a week or two. Mild side effects like bruising, tenderness, and small lumps at injection sites are common but temporary. Depending on the filler type and area treated, effects last six months to two years—necessitating periodic repeat sessions (“filler fatigue”) to maintain results.
Face Fat Grafting
Description, Materials, and Mechanism of Action
Face fat grafting transfers your own fat from donor sites like the abdomen or thighs into hollow facial areas. The process involves fat harvesting, purification, and careful reinjection. Because the fat comes from your body (autologous fat), it is highly biocompatible. Fat grafts also contain stem cells that can rejuvenate skin and underlying tissue. Nano fat grafting uses finer fat particles for improved blending and potential cell survival.
Expected Outcomes, Side Effects, and Longevity
Patients enjoy natural, lasting volume and improved skin quality post-surgery. Swelling, bruising, and soreness are expected, and complications such as fat necrosis or cysts are rare. Not all transferred fat survives—typically 30-70% is reabsorbed—so revision sessions may be needed. Whatever fat survives is considered permanent, and results continue to improve as the fat establishes a blood supply.
Juvelook Collagen Booster
Description, Key Ingredients, and Mechanism of Action
Juvelook is a hybrid biostimulator developed in South Korea, blending poly D,L-lactic acid (PDLLA) with hyaluronic acid (HA). PDLLA prompts your body to manufacture more collagen, while HA provides instant hydration and volume. HA’s filling effects are immediate, but as it slowly dissolves, the PDLLA works behind the scenes to firm and brighten skin over several months.
Benefits, Side Effects, and Longevity
Juvelook improves fine lines, deep wrinkles, elasticity, and even under-eye hollows, with benefits for pore size and acne scars. Side effects are generally mild—swelling, bruising, or small bumps—which resolve quickly. Effects from a single session last 3-6 months, while a series of three treatments can extend benefits up to 12-18 months or longer, thanks to collagen’s ongoing remodeling.
Cheekbone Implants
Description, Materials, and Mechanism of Action
Cheekbone implants offer a permanent solution by surgically inserting solid materials (usually medical-grade silicone or porous polyethylene/Medpor®) to augment the cheekbones. There are submalar, malar, and combination types for targeting different facial areas. Implants directly enhance facial bone structure, providing volume and definition that mimic natural youthfulness.
Benefits, Risks, and Longevity
Permanent and highly customizable, cheek implants correct significant volume loss or congenital flatness. The incisions are typically hidden inside the mouth, preventing visible external scarring. Risks include infection (about 3%), numbness, possible implant migration, or asymmetry. Precision in planning and placement is critical, underscoring the need for an experienced surgeon.

Costs Associated with Procedures in South Korea and International Comparison
Facial Fillers
- South Korea: $200–$450 per treatment, Juvelook-specific $345–$1,033/session (consultation and follow-up often included).
- USA: Averages $400–$2,000 per syringe or about $1,300 per session.
- Europe: Vials typically $150–$275.
- Turkey/Thailand/Mexico: Vary, often competitively priced.
South Korea typically offers lower or similar costs with a high level of expertise and technology.
Face Fat Grafting
- South Korea: $806–$4,431.
- USA: $4,800–$7,500 for the face.
- Turkey/Thailand/Mexico/Europe: Range from $500 to $5,280+ depending on region and extent.
Korea is more affordable than the USA, with structured international patient support.
Juvelook Collagen Booster
- South Korea: $300–$1,033 per treatment.
- USA/Europe/UK/Canada/Australia/Thailand: Prices range widely; comparable when considering the full session and aftercare.
Korea stands out for its integrated treatment and support.
Cheekbone Implants
- South Korea: $3,790–$6,890.
- USA: $3,876 average; total bills often higher ($7,000–$15,000+).
- Europe/Turkey: $3,500–$13,000+.
Korea provides transparent, all-inclusive pricing and expert care.
